Not sure if the "Sigelei Mini V2 50w Box Mod" is on the list???
In a "Mini Box Mod Comparison: Feb 2015 it ranked 1st (out of 7 Mini Mods):

Temperature Protection
USB Interface Directly Charging
Removable Battery Replacement
Dimensions: 43mm x 23mm x 95 mm
7 50 Watts
1.2 8.5 volts
.2 3.0 ohms of resistance
Automatically detects voltage for atty
LED OLED
Houses a single 18650 battery
Can be charged via USB
Low voltage protection
Reverse battery protection
UPGRADE: larger display
UPGRADE: double magnet closure
UPGRADE: floating contact pin
Great price for a nice device (though not in stock).
It is bigger than the iStick 50W and only holds one battery. It's, perhaps, pushing the itty, bitty definition.
It only regulates down to 3.6V. Low-wattage vapers beware.
Sigelei has historically made decent devices.
